What to expect:
This seminar addresses early career researchers who are considering a career as a professor at a German university or are starting to apply for professorships in Germany. The first part of the seminar gives the participants an overview of the career paths to a professorship, covering the legal requirements, the appointment procedure and the legal status of a professor.
The second part of the seminar addresses questions concerning the application documents and process, for example the search for relevant job advertisements, the typical structure andcontent of the written application documents expected by German Universities and how to make a good impression during the further steps in the selection process.

The speaker is Katharina Lemke. Since October 2017, she has been working as a legal advisor at the German University Association and advises on all aspects of university and civil service law, employment law and pension law. She also conducts individual coaching sessions and supports members in the strategic planning of their academic careers.
